Story summary
- The City of San Antonio is removing the rainbow crosswalk at Main Avenue and Evergreen Street.
- The crosswalk has symbolized the Pride Cultural Heritage District since 2018.
- City workers began removal on January 12, 2025, drilling to extract street samples for preservation.
- Activists including Matilda Miller criticize the move as undermining local governance under Texas law, and note that a rally is planned for January 13.
